
Why It Matters
When federal environmental protections are scaled back and resilience funding becomes politicized, local decision-making takes center stage — but also carries more risk.
At JaxBNimble, we track how these top-down changes shape bottom-up choices — from raising roads or funding emergency boats 🛥️, to helping neighborhoods rebuild after floods. Our goal is to connect block group–level conditions with budget tradeoffs, public participation, and vendor confidence.
📊 We're developing local dashboards to explore:
-
Which Jacksonville communities were targeted for resilience upgrades
-
Which projects were delayed or defunded
-
How future FEMA, HUD, or infrastructure funds might flow — or stall — under new rules
